Abstract: The rise of digital technologies like social media, mobile, cloud and analytics has changed the way enterprises think of their IT requirements. IT projects in the new digital era are shorter and require quick turn-around on latest technologies. The case documents the transformation of Mastek Limited from a firm specialized in executing complex traditional IT solutions projects to a leader in digital technologies space. To achieve the transformation for addressing their client’s requirements in digital space Mastek changed the way the firm thought about IT projects and solutions development. This included empowering teams to make decisions at their levels, removing traditional appraisal systems, retraining employees in latest technologies to transforming their top leadership and even demerger of products and solutions business to help strengthen the focus of business. The case allows the study of a success story of a large multinational IT solutions firm which undertook a multi-pronged approach to ready themselves for the business of the future.
